Park up for your hols at Red Deer Village Holiday Park, a family-friendly site less than five minutes’ drive from the small Lanarkshire town of Stepps and within easy reach of Glasgow city centre. This is a top spot for a city break with the peace of a countryside retreat: those who crave urban explores will be well-served by Glasgow – a 15-minute drive or a 25-minute train ride from base – for strolls through botanic gardens, sups at distilleries, culture at museums and galleries, and splendid shopping. For those more in need of a rural getaway, there’s plenty round here to satisfy too: the Frankfield Loch wildlife sanctuary is a five-minute walk away for wanders among wild deer, and a 20-minute walk along paths from the site will bring intrepid adventurers to Cardowan Moss woodland, where there’s a network of trails to follow on foot or by bike. Don’t spend too long away from site the though – settle in for quiet evenings away from crowds and chaos with some self-catered evenings by the barbecue (buy gas on site), piling on food picked up from the well-stocked shop nearby. Otherwise, Stepps has a handy pub, café and restaurant within 15 minutes' walk of the site. Clean up after dinner by dispatching humans to the always-hot showers, and sort dishes (and stained clothes from sloppy eaters) at the dishwashing facilities and launderette.

Local attractions

Take to the car for wanders by water at Hogganfield Park and loch, a 10-minute drive away... or drive for 45 minutes to Loch Lomond and the Trossachs to see its huge lake and lush landscape. If it’s not a holiday without a go on the green, there are four golf courses to pick from within a 10-minute drive of Red Deer. Rifling the racks more your bag? Glasgow Fort shopping centre – also reachable in 10 – stays open till late. Or, for organised antics morning, noon and evening, hone your sniping skills at Delta Force Paintball, then reel in a couple of trout at Mollinsburn fishery, both a 15-minute drive from base. Kids might be mighty keen to take on the rides at M&D’s Scotland’s Theme Park, the slides of Time Capsule Waterpark, or the circuits at ScotKart go-karting – and parents will be pleased to know they're all around a speedy 20 minutes from site. Thrillseekers, meanwhile, can be paragliding and hang gliding at Cloudbusters or snowboarding and skiing at Snow Factor, within half an hour.
